From 754d309f0146216bed8863aa7a06679ddf36481b Mon Sep 17 00:00:00 2001
From: Guilhem Bonnefille <guilhem.bonnefille@c-s.fr>
Date: Thu, 29 Sep 2022 16:59:20 +0000
Subject: [PATCH] fix: add processing to add -X when TRACE is set

The deploy can fail and debugging it is useful.
---
 templates/gitlab-ci-maven.yml |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/templates/gitlab-ci-maven.yml b/templates/gitlab-ci-maven.yml
index 38372b7..ec800ec 100644
--- a/templates/gitlab-ci-maven.yml
+++ b/templates/gitlab-ci-maven.yml
@@ -358,7 +358,7 @@ stages:
         *-SNAPSHOT)
             log_info "Snapshot version for pom (\\e[33;1m${pom_version}\\e[0m): deploy"
             # shellcheck disable=SC2086
-            mvn $MAVEN_CLI_OPTS $mvn_settings_opt $java_proxy_args $MAVEN_DEPLOY_ARGS
+            mvn ${TRACE+-X} $MAVEN_CLI_OPTS $mvn_settings_opt $java_proxy_args $MAVEN_DEPLOY_ARGS
             ;;
         *)
             log_info "Not snapshot version for pom (\\e[33;1m${pom_version}\\e[0m): skip"
-- 
GitLab